What Is a Smart Plug and How Can It Enhance Air Conditioner Functionality?

A smart plug is a device that allows you to control electrical appliances remotely via a smartphone app or voice command, integrating traditional appliances into a smart home ecosystem. These plugs typically connect to your Wi-Fi network, enabling users to manage devices like lamps, fans, and air conditioners from anywhere, enhancing convenience and energy efficiency.

According to TechHive, smart plugs can be an affordable entry point into home automation, allowing users to easily control devices and monitor energy usage without requiring extensive modifications to existing appliances.

Key aspects of smart plugs include their compatibility with various smart home systems, such as Amazon Alexa, Google Assistant, and Apple HomeKit. This interoperability allows users to create routines and automate their appliances. For instance, you can program a smart plug connected to an air conditioner to turn on before you arrive home, ensuring a comfortable environment. Additionally, many smart plugs offer features like energy monitoring and scheduling, which enable users to track energy consumption and set timers to operate devices only when needed.

The impact of using a smart plug for an air conditioner can be significant in terms of energy savings and convenience. According to the U.S. Department of Energy, air conditioning can account for up to 12% of a household’s energy use, and smart plugs can help reduce this by allowing users to optimize their usage. By scheduling the air conditioner to run only during peak hours or when the house is occupied, homeowners can save on electricity bills while maintaining comfort.

Smart plugs also bring benefits such as enhanced control and monitoring over your air conditioning system. Users can receive notifications when their devices are on or off, enabling them to make informed decisions about energy usage. Moreover, some smart plugs come with built-in energy consumption tracking, allowing users to identify patterns in their air conditioner usage and make adjustments for improved efficiency.

To maximize the benefits of using a smart plug with an air conditioner, users should consider factors such as the plug’s load capacity, compatibility with their air conditioning unit, and additional features like energy monitoring or scheduling. Selecting the best smart plug for an air conditioner involves ensuring it can handle the power requirements of the unit and integrates seamlessly with other smart home devices, ultimately leading to a more efficient and comfortable living space.

What Features Should You Consider When Choosing a Smart Plug for Your Air Conditioner?

When choosing the best smart plug for your air conditioner, consider the following features:

  • Wi-Fi Connectivity: Ensure the smart plug has reliable Wi-Fi connectivity to allow for remote control and monitoring via a smartphone app.
  • Energy Monitoring: Look for smart plugs that offer energy monitoring features, enabling you to track the energy consumption of your air conditioner and potentially save on electricity bills.
  • Load Capacity: Check the load capacity of the smart plug to ensure it can handle the wattage of your air conditioner without risk of overheating or damage.
  • Voice Assistant Compatibility: Consider whether the smart plug is compatible with voice assistants like Amazon Alexa or Google Assistant for hands-free operation.
  • Scheduling and Automation: Select a smart plug that allows you to set schedules or automation routines, enabling your air conditioner to operate at specific times for convenience and energy efficiency.
  • Compact Design: A compact design is beneficial, especially if multiple plugs are used, as it prevents obstruction of other outlets and maintains a tidy setup.
  • Security Features: Opt for smart plugs that include security features such as encryption to protect your personal data and prevent unauthorized access.

Wi-Fi connectivity is crucial as it ensures that you can control your air conditioner from anywhere using your smartphone app, making it convenient to manage your cooling needs remotely.

Energy monitoring is another valuable feature, as it provides insights into your air conditioner’s energy consumption, helping you identify usage patterns and make informed decisions to reduce costs.

Checking the load capacity is essential because air conditioners can draw significant power. A smart plug with insufficient load capacity might fail or pose fire risks if it cannot handle the appliance’s energy requirements.

Voice assistant compatibility enhances user experience by allowing you to control the air conditioner with simple voice commands, making it more accessible and convenient.

Scheduling and automation functionalities mean you can set your air conditioner to turn on or off at specific times, ensuring a comfortable environment when you arrive home while also optimizing energy use.

A compact design is practical because it allows for easy access to other outlets and keeps your plug setup neat, especially if multiple smart devices are in use.

Finally, security features are important to consider for protecting your devices from potential hacking or unauthorized access, ensuring your home network remains secure.

What Role Does Scheduling Play in Optimizing Air Conditioner Use?

Scheduling is crucial for optimizing air conditioner use, as it allows for efficient energy management and cost savings.

  • Energy Efficiency: Scheduling your air conditioner to run during off-peak hours can significantly reduce energy consumption. By utilizing a smart plug, you can program when your AC turns on and off, ensuring it operates only when necessary and avoids peak electricity rates.
  • Temperature Control: With scheduling, you can set specific times for your air conditioner to cool down your home before you arrive. This means you can come home to a comfortable environment without wasting energy while you’re away, as the AC will only run when needed.
  • Remote Access: Many smart plugs offer mobile app integration, allowing you to adjust your scheduling remotely. This feature is particularly useful for unexpected changes in your plans, enabling you to turn your AC on or off from anywhere, ensuring optimal comfort and efficiency.
  • Integration with Smart Home Systems: Scheduling can be enhanced when your smart plug is connected to a broader smart home ecosystem. This allows for automated routines, such as syncing your air conditioner with other devices like smart thermostats, to maintain the ideal temperature based on your daily schedule.
  • Maintenance Alerts: Some smart plugs can provide notifications related to your air conditioner’s performance when scheduled properly. By monitoring usage patterns, you can identify potential issues early, ensuring your system runs efficiently and prolonging its lifespan.

How Do Smart Plugs Integrate with Existing Smart Home Systems?

Smart plugs serve as an essential bridge between traditional appliances, like air conditioners, and modern smart home systems. They allow you to control, monitor, and automate your devices using various platforms such as Amazon Alexa, Google Assistant, and Apple HomeKit.

Integration features include:

  • Voice Control: Many smart plugs support voice commands, enabling hands-free adjustments to your air conditioner. This is particularly useful when your hands are full or when you’re across the room.

  • Home Automation Routines: You can create routines that combine multiple smart devices. For example, set the air conditioner to turn on when you arrive home or on a schedule that aligns with your daily routines.

  • Energy Monitoring: Some smart plugs provide real-time energy consumption data, which helps in understanding the efficiency of your air conditioner and can lead to energy-saving habits.

  • Remote Access: Control your air conditioner from anywhere using a smartphone app. This is ideal for adjusting settings before you arrive home or ensuring it’s off when you’re away.

Compatibility is crucial, so verify that the selected smart plug is compatible with your existing smart home ecosystem for seamless integration.
